How to Calculate Compound Interest
To calculate compound interest, you need to consider the initial investment, the interest rate, the contribution amount, and the time period. The formula accounts for how interest is applied over time and how contributions grow the total value.
Compound Interest Formula
FV = P × (1 + r)^n + PMT × [((1 + r)^n − 1) / r]
Where:
– FV = Future value
– P = Initial investment
– PMT = Monthly contribution
– r = Monthly interest rate (annual rate divided by 100 and then by 12)
– n = Total number of months (years × 12)
Example
For example, if you invest $1,000 at a 5% annual interest rate for 10 years with $100 monthly contributions, your investment would grow significantly over time, reaching over $17,000.
This means your money grows faster as interest is earned on both your initial investment and accumulated returns.
This formula can be used to estimate growth for different investment amounts, interest rates, contributions, and time periods.

What is Compound Interest
Compound interest is the process where your money grows over time as you earn interest not only on the initial investment but also on the accumulated interest. It allows your investment to increase progressively as returns are reinvested.
Compound interest is usually applied regularly and continues to build throughout the investment period, making it easier to grow your savings and take advantage of long-term compounding.
The total value of your investment depends on several factors, including the initial investment, interest rate, contribution amount, and investment period.
Understanding compound interest helps you manage your finances effectively and take advantage of growth opportunities over time.
Compound interest calculations are widely used for savings accounts, investment portfolios, retirement funds, and other long-term financial strategies.

Frequently Asked Questions
What is a good interest rate for compound interest?
A good interest rate depends on the type of investment, but generally higher rates lead to faster growth. Even small differences in interest rate can have a big impact over time due to compounding.
Why is my investment growth lower than expected?
Your investment growth may be lower due to a low interest rate, short investment period, or small contributions. Adjusting these factors can significantly improve your results.
Can I increase my returns over time?
Yes, you can increase your returns by investing for a longer period, increasing your contributions, or choosing investments with higher returns. Consistency is key when it comes to compounding.
Does a longer investment period increase returns?
Yes, a longer investment period allows compound interest to work more effectively, as your earnings continue to generate additional returns over time.
What happens if the interest rate is 0%?
If the interest rate is 0%, your investment will only grow based on your contributions without any additional earnings from compounding.
Is it better to invest more or start earlier?
Starting earlier is often more powerful than investing larger amounts later, because compound interest has more time to grow your investment.
